android GSM incoming电话部分流程
16lz
2021-01-26
1. incoming call流程
modem主动上报
ECIND: 0,4,1,0表示call 4表示incoming
+CRING:VOICE 表示呼入语音电话
+CRING 触发SCRIL发送CALL状态change的消息
RILJ将消息转发给framework,framework获知CALL状态变化时,发送GET_CURRENT_CALLS消息获取CALL状态。对应SCRIL的CLCC命令。最后+CLCC获取call相关信息,如电话号码等。上报状态通过RILJ返回到framework或APP层。
更多相关文章
- Android推送比较
- Android消息机制简述(Java层)
- Android(安卓)ListView(加载不同布局)嵌套GridView(加载不同布局)
- Android(安卓)沉浸式状态栏 最通俗易懂的总结
- 谷歌官方Android应用架构库——处理生命周期
- AIDL 消息通信
- Android获取屏幕高度、状态栏高度、标题栏高度
- 带你一步一步深入Handler源码,拿下面试官不在话下!
- Handler+Looper+MessageQueue深入详解案例